I’m excited about my vacation. The beach has been calling my name. A. Personification B. Irony C. Onomatopoeia D. Hyperbole
Vera_Pavlovna [14]
A- Personification, because the sentence is giving human characteristics to a nonhuman object. The beach cannot literally call one's name.
